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Global Market Leader roles by seniority?
Junior (Associate Product Manager/Analyst) ranges from $80k–$110k USD globally, with US market at $90k–$120k and EMEA at $70k–$100k. Mid‑level Product Managers and Solutions Architects earn $110k–$150k USD, with US $120k–$160k and APAC $90k–$130k. Senior roles such as Lead PM or Senior Architect command $150k–$200k USD, with US $170k–$220k and EMEA $130k–$170k. Lead/Director positions typically offer $200k–$260k USD, with US $230k–$310k and APAC $180k–$240k. These figures reflect market demand for strategic, data‑centric leadership across global teams.
What skills and certifications are required for Global Market Leader positions?
Essential skills include advanced data analytics, AI/ML model deployment, multi‑cloud architecture (AWS, Azure, GCP), product lifecycle management, and cross‑cultural team leadership. Technical certifications such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ect, Google Cloud Professional Data Engineer, and Azure Solutions Architect are highly valued. Product and agile expertise is supported by PMP, Certified Scrum Master, and SAFe Agilist credentials. Domain knowledge in fintech, healthtech, or SaaS, coupled with strong communication and stakeholder management, differentiates candidates.
Is remote work available for Global Market Leader roles?
Yes. Approximately 70% of Global Market Leader positions are fully remote or hybrid, offering flexible work‑from‑any‑where policies. For example, a Global Product Manager at a multinational fintech can work remotely with core hours aligned to multiple time zones, while a Regional Marketing Director may need to travel 15–20% of the year for on‑site market events. Companies typically require remote candidates to attend quarterly strategy sessions in a central hub or provide a stipend for home‑office setup.
What career progression paths exist for Global Market Leader professionals?
A common trajectory begins with an Associate Product Manager or Junior Solutions Architect, advancing to Product Manager or Associate Architect within 2–3 years. Next, promotion to Senior Product Manager or Senior Architect follows a proven record of delivering cross‑regional initiatives. Leadership roles such as Lead Product Manager, Director of Product, or VP of Product Management emerge after 5–7 years, often accompanied by executive‑level certifications and a portfolio of global product launches. Continuous learning, mentorship, and strategic decision‑making accelerate advancement.
What industry trends are shaping the Global Market Leader landscape?
Key trends include the rapid adoption of AI/ML for personalization, edge computing for low‑latency services, and multi‑cloud strategies to enhance resilience. Sustainability and data privacy regulations are driving product compliance initiatives. The rise of 5G and IoT expands market opportunities for connected solutions. Low‑code/no‑code platforms accelerate feature delivery, while automation and AI‑powered analytics optimize operational efficiency. Companies that align product roadmaps with these trends are positioned for global market leadership.
